Chromatin Immunoprecipitation (ChIP) Assay for Detecting Direct and Indirect Protein – DNA Interactions in Magnaporthe oryzae
Chromatin immunoprecipitation (ChIP) is a powerful technology for analyzing protein-DNA interactions in cells.
